Localhost 8080 Dein Tor zu Innovationen

Localhost 8080 Dein Tor zu Innovationen

Tauche ein in die faszinierende Welt des lokalen Hostings und lerne, wie du mit dem magischen Tor Localhost 8080 deine Webentwicklungsprojekte auf deinem eigenen Rechner testest. Sobald du die Grundlagen verstehst, bietet dir die Arbeit im lokalen Netzwerk unzählige Möglichkeiten, insbesondere, wenn du an Webanwendungen bastelst, bevor diese in die Weiten des Internets entlassen werden. Port 8080 ist dabei deine geheime Pforte, die es dir ermöglicht, Serveranwendungen in einem isolierten Umfeld auszuführen. Hier kannst du ohne Druck experimentieren und Fehler machen – das perfekte Setup für deine kreative Entfaltung. Versuche dich an neuen Ideen, analysiere deine Kreationen aus erster Hand und verbessere stetig deine Fähigkeiten. Ob du ein routinierter Entwickler oder ein neugieriger Anfänger bist, die Beherrschung deines lokalen Servers ist ein maßgebliches Werkzeug auf deinem Weg zum Webentwicklungsprofi.

Wichtige Informationen zu Localhost 8080
Gängiger Port für lokale Testumgebungen
Erlaubt die Ausführung von Webanwendungen auf dem eigenen Rechner
Isolation von externen Netzwerken
Standardmäßig TCP-Protokoll
Flexibilität für Entwicklerteam
Fehler können ohne Auswirkungen auf Live-Umgebung behoben werden
Ideal für API-Entwicklung und Testing
Einfache Anpassung und Konfiguration
Möglichkeit zur Nutzung mit verschiedenen Webservern
Eine gute Testmöglichkeit für Sicherheitsmaßnahmen
Unterstützung für moderne Webentwicklung
Teil von CI/CD-Pipelines (Continuous Integration/Continuous Deployment) möglich
Kann von anderen Entwicklungen isoliert werden
Anpassung über lokale Host-Dateien

Was Hat Es Mit Der Zauberformel „Localhost 8080“ Auf Sich?

Grundlagen von Localhost und Port 8080

Wenn du in die Welt der Webentwicklung eintauchst, wirst du unweigerlich auf den Begriff „Localhost 8080“ stoßen. Doch was verbirgt sich hinter dieser mystischen Kombination? Beginnen wir mit dem Begriff „Localhost“. Er bezieht sich auf den eigenen Rechner, auf dem du arbeitest, und fungiert als Server für deine Entwicklungszwecke. Es ist eine lokale Umgebung, die nur auf deinem Gerät zugänglich ist.

Port 8080, hingegen, ist ein Kommunikationsendpunkt, der häufig für Webserveranfragen verwendet wird. Da Port 80 standartmäßig von HTTP-Servern beansprucht wird, dient Port 8080 oft als Alternative für Test- oder Entwicklungszwecke. Dies ermöglicht, auf deinem Rechner mit Webanwendungen zu experimentieren und Änderungen zu testen, bevor sie online gestellt werden.

Um mit Localhost 8080 zu arbeiten, musst du verstehen, wie Webserver und Netzwerke interagieren. Mithilfe von Software wie XAMPP oder WAMP kannst du lokale Serverumgebungen einrichten, um so Webseiten und Anwendungen direkt auf deinem Computer zu erstellen und zu testen. Dieses Wissen eröffnet dir eine sichere Spielwiese, um deine Webideen zu verwirklichen.

So Funktioniert Dein Lokaler Webserver

Localhost 8080

Die Bedeutung des Lokalen Servers in der Entwicklung

Ein lokaler Webserver ist ein unverzichtbares Werkzeug für jeden Webentwickler. Warum? Weil er dir die Möglichkeit gibt, Webseiten und Anwendungen direkt auf deinem eigenen Rechner zu entwickeln und zu testen, ohne dass diese sofort online gehen müssen. Mithilfe eines lokalen Servers kannst du Fehler dingfest machen und korrigieren, Funktionen ausprobieren und das gesamte Konzept deiner Kreation in einem geschützten Rahmen bewerten. Wenn du den Prozess beherrschst, gewinnst du nicht nur an Effizienz, sondern auch an Verlässlichkeit in deinen Projekten.

Installation und Einrichtung deines Webservers

Der erste Schritt ist die Installation einer lokalen Serverumgebung. Beliebte Optionen sind XAMPP, WAMP oder MAMP, die Apache, PHP und MySQL enthalten – die Basis vieler Webseiten und Anwendungen. Diese Komplettpakete bieten eine einfache Benutzeroberfläche, um verschiedenste Webtechnologien zu verwalten.

Nach der Installation musst du deinen Server starten und den richtigen Port konfigurieren, meistens Port 8080 für Entwicklungszwecke. Dies geschieht normalerweise über die Serversteuerung deines gewählten Programms. Einmal eingerichtet, kannst du direkt auf deinen lokalen Host zugreifen, indem du in deinem Browser „http://localhost:8080“ eingibst.

Arbeiten mit Dateien und Verzeichnissen

Der nächste Schritt ist das Erlernen des Umgangs mit dem Dateisystem deines lokalen Servers. Üblicherweise legst du deine php-, html-, css- und js-Dateien innerhalb eines speziellen Verzeichnisses ab, oft der „htdocs“-Ordner bei XAMPP oder „www“-Ordner bei WAMP. Wenn du dann http://localhost:8080/index.php aufrufst, zeigt dir der Server den Inhalt deiner index.php-Datei.

Erstelle für jedes Projekt ein eigenes Unterverzeichnis, um Übersicht und Ordnung zu bewahren. Strukturierte Dateien und Verzeichnisse helfen dir, alle Komponenten deiner Projekte im Blick zu behalten und schnelle Zugriffe auf einzelne Funktionen zu gewährleisten.

Vorteile deines lokalen Webservers

Ein lokaler Webserver bietet mehrere wesentliche Vorteile. Du kannst Änderungen an deiner Webseite vornehmen und sofort sehen, wie sie sich auswirken, ohne zwischen der lokalen und einer Live-Version wechseln zu müssen. Dies spart Zeit und reduziert das Risiko, dass unfertige Versionen versehentlich veröffentlicht werden.

Des Weiteren ist es ein sicherer Weg, um mit sensiblen Informationen wie Datenbanken oder Benutzerinformationen zu arbeiten. Du kannst Sicherheitslücken identifizieren und schließen, bevor die Seite in die weite Welt des Internets gelangt.

Lokale Serverumgebungen sind ferner hervorragend geeignet für die Zusammenarbeit innerhalb von Teams, da alle beteiligten Entwickler dieselbe Umgebung auf ihren jeweiligen Rechnern simulieren können.

Wichtige Informationen zum lokalen Webserver
Lokale Webserver ermöglichen sicheres Testen und Entwickeln
XAMPP, WAMP und MAMP sind gängige Tools
Verwendung von Port 8080 für lokale Entwicklung
Dateien werden in speziellen Verzeichnissen gespeichert
Erhöhung der Entwicklungsgeschwindigkeit durch sofortige Änderungen
Peak-Support wegen umfassender Dokumentation und Forumsdiskussionen
Erfordert Kenntnisse über Webtechnologien
Isolation von sensiblen Daten sicherstellt
Koordination im Entwicklungsteam erleichtert
Simulierung realer Webumgebungen möglich

Die Arbeit mit deinem lokalen Webserver könnte den Unterschied ausmachen, ob du deine Projekte zeitgerecht und fehlerfrei liefern kannst. Nutze die zahlreichen Optionen und lerne beständig hinzu, um die besten Ergebnisse für deine zukünftigen Webprojekte zu erzielen.

Anleitung: Vermeide Stolperfallen auf Port 8080

Die häufigsten Fallstricke und wie du sie vermeidest

Beim Arbeiten mit einem lokalen Webserver auf Port 8080 können einige typische Herausforderungen auftreten. Eine der häufigsten ist, dass der Port bereits von einem anderen Dienst belegt ist, was zu Fehlermeldungen und Zugriffsproblemen führen kann. Um dies zu vermeiden, überprüfe regelmäßig mit Tools wie dem Windows Task Manager oder dem Terminal auf macOS, welche Dienste auf deinem System laufen und welche Ports sie nutzen.

Falls Port 8080 bereits belegt ist, kannst du entweder den störenden Dienst stoppen oder deinem Webserver einen alternativen, freien Port zuweisen. Dieser Vorgang kann oft in der Konfigurationsdatei deines Webservers geändert werden. Sei dabei sorgfältig, um ungewollte Veränderungen zu vermeiden.

Fehlerbehebung bei Verbindungsproblemen

Ein weiterer Stolperstein ist, dass dein Browser oder deine Anwendung keine Verbindung zum lokalen Server herstellen kann. Dies kann durch Firewall-Einstellungen verursacht werden, die den Zugriff auf lokale Dienste blockieren. Stelle sicher, dass du in deiner Firewall eine Ausnahme für deinen lokalen Server einrichtest, um eine reibungslose Verbindung zu gewährleisten.

Vergiss nicht, dass auch falsche Eingaben in der URL (etwa vergessene „http://“ Präfixe) oft einfache Ursachen für Verbindungsprobleme sind. Doppelte Überprüfungen dieser Formularien und kleine Tippfehler zu vermeiden, kann auch eine große Hilfe sein.

Performanceprobleme und ihre Lösungen

Auch Performanceprobleme können dir Kopfschmerzen bereiten. Localhost-Umgebungen neigen manchmal dazu, langsamer zu sein, insbesondere wenn mehrere schwere Anwendungen gleichzeitig ausgeführt werden. Stelle sicher, dass dein Computer über genügend Ressourcen verfügt, um deinen Server zuverlässig zu betreiben.

Eine Möglichkeit, dies zu erreichen, ist das Schließen nicht benötigter Programme und Hintergrundaufgaben oder die Erhöhung der Ressourcenzuweisung in der Serverkonfiguration. Ein Upgrade deiner Hardware, insbesondere der RAM, könnte ebenfalls eine sinnvolle Investition sein.

Sicherheitsaspekte im Blick behalten

Selbst in einer lokalen Umgebung solltest du die Sicherheit nicht vernachlässigen. Verwende starke Passwörter für deine Datenbank und sichere Protokolle, um mögliche Sicherheitslücken zu schließen.

Denke daran, dass auch wenn dein lokal entwickeltes Projekt nicht direkt im Internet verfügbar ist, andere Programme auf deinem Computer unerwünschten Zugriff erlangen könnten. Einsatz von Antivirensoftware und regelmäßige Updates deines Betriebssystems können hier vorbeugen.

Manager deine lokalen Port-Einstellungen und Sicherheitsmaßnahmen sorgfältig, um eine reibungslose und sichere Entwicklungserfahrung zu gewährleisten.

Mit diesen Tipps und Tricks kannst du die häufigsten Stolperfallen beim Arbeiten auf Port 8080 vermeiden. Jeder Haken, den du schon im Voraus beseitigst, bringt dich einen Schritt näher zu einer flüssigen und unterbrechungsfreien Entwicklung deiner Webprojekte. Entwickle proaktiv Lösungsansätze für unerwartete Herausforderungen und halte deine Tools stets auf dem neuesten Stand. So startest du selbstbewusst und ohne Hindernisse in die Entwicklung deiner nächsten großartigen Idee.

Wie Dein Entwicklungs-Labyrinth Zum Spaß werden kann

Kreativer Freiraum durch lokale Entwicklung

Die Entwicklung auf deinem lokalen Server bietet dir einen besonderen Vorteil: den kreativen Freiraum. Du kannst experimentieren, neue Technologien ausprobieren und deine Kreativität voll entfalten, ohne Angst vor sofortigen Konsequenzen im Live-Betrieb zu haben. Nutze diese Freiheit, um innovative Funktionen und Designs zu testen, bevor du sie in die reale Welt hinausschickst. Dadurch wird dein Entwicklungsprozess nicht nur effizienter, sondern auch deutlich aufregender.

Iterative Verbesserungen und schnelles Feedback

Ein lokales Entwicklungsumfeld ermöglicht es dir, iterative Verbesserungen durchzuführen und sofort Feedback zu erhalten. Jedes Mal, wenn du Änderungen vornimmst, kannst du sie direkt testen und anpassen, bis du mit dem Ergebnis zufrieden bist. Diese schnelle Rückkopplungsschleife ist besonders wertvoll, wenn du neue Benutzeroberflächen oder interaktive Elemente entwickelst. Die direkte Einsicht in das, was funktioniert und was nicht, fördert eine dynamischere und lebendige Entwicklungsumgebung.

Teamarbeit optimieren und fördern

In einer Teamumgebung kann die lokale Entwicklung die Zusammenarbeit erheblich erleichtern. Jede:r Entwickler:in innerhalb des Teams kann sein/ihr eigenes Setup auf dem lokalen Server einrichten, was den Weg für parallele Entwicklung und schnellen Austausch öffnet. Dies schafft eine Plattform, auf der Ideen leicht ausgetauscht und entwickelt werden können. Organisiere regelmäßige Team-Reviews, um von den unterschiedlichen Perspektiven zu profitieren und die besten Konzepte gemeinsam zu verfeinern.

Langfristiger Nutzen durch solide Entwicklungsgewohnheiten

Mit der Zeit wirst du feststellen, dass das Arbeiten auf einem lokalen Server nicht nur kurzfristige Vorteile bietet, sondern auch zur Ausbildung solider Entwicklungsgewohnheiten beiträgt. Ein solcher Ansatz fördert sauberen, wartbaren Code und ermutigt zu regelmäßigen Tests, wodurch das Risiko von Fehlern in der Produktionsumgebung minimiert wird. Diese Gewohnheiten können in jedem Projekt angewendet werden und helfen dir, nachhaltig qualitativ hochwertige Arbeit zu leisten.

Wichtige Informationen zum Spaß an der Entwicklung
Kreativer Freiraum zur sicheren Experimentation
Schnelle iterative Verbesserungen durch lokales Testen
Optimierte Teamarbeit durch individuelle Setups
Förderung solider und nachhaltiger Entwicklungsgewohnheiten
Effizienzsteigerung, weniger Stress durch sofortige Rückmeldung
Geringeres Risiko von Produktionsfehlern durch Vorab-Tests
Fördert innovative Ansätze und kreative Lösungen
Bessere Fehlerdiagnose und -korrektur in einer sicheren Umgebung
Ermöglicht konstante Weiterbildung und den Einsatz neuer Technologien
Sichere Plattform für Experimente und Prototypen

Indem du deine Arbeit am lokalen Server nicht als Hindernis, sondern als Chance betrachtest, kannst du die Freude an der Webentwicklung zurückgewinnen und gleichzeitig fundiertes Wissen und praktische Fähigkeiten aufbauen. Ob im Team oder alleine, dieser Ansatz gibt dir das Rüstzeug, zukunftsweisende Projekte professionell zu realisieren. Mach dir die Dynamik und Flexibilität zunutze, um dein eigenes Entwicklungs-Labyrinth in ein spannendes und lohnendes Abenteuer zu verwandeln.

Fazit: Meistere die Kunst des Lokalen Testens

Der Weg, den du mit der lokalen Entwicklung beschreitest, ist einer voller Chancen und neuer Erkenntnisse. Durch das Arbeiten mit Localhost 8080 wird dein Rechner zu einem experimentellen Spielfeld, das es dir ermöglicht, deine Fähigkeiten auszubauen und innovative Projekte sicher zu testen. Diese Art der Entwicklung bringt nicht nur technische Vorteile, sondern befähigt dich auch, deine Projekte mit einem hohen Maß an Sicherheit und Sorgfalt zu realisieren.

Der strategische Vorteil lokaler Testumgebungen

Lokale Testumgebungen bieten dir die einmalige Gelegenheit, deine Kreativität ohne die Einschränkungen und Risiken einer sofort öffentlichen Veröffentlichung auszuleben. Mit dem nötigen Wissen und den richtigen Tools wird der lokale Entwicklungsprozess zu einer Brücke zwischen deinen Ideen und deren Umsetzung in der realen Welt. Es ist eine Umgebung, in der du Lernprozesse beschleunigen und schnell auf Herausforderungen reagieren kannst.

Nutze die Gewinne, die dir lokale Server bieten. Vereinfache die Zusammenarbeit mit deinem Team und fokussiere dich auf nachhaltige, sichere und effiziente Entwicklungspraktiken. Bedenke, dass die Gewohnheiten, die du hier ausbildest, langfristig deine gesamte Herangehensweise an Webprojekte formen werden.

Letztlich ist die Beherrschung des lokalen Testens nicht nur ein technisches Wissen, sondern auch eine mentale Einstellung. Es eröffnet dir die Möglichkeit, Mut zu neuen Ideen und den Glauben an kontinuierliche Verbesserung deiner Fähigkeiten und Prozesse zu gewinnen.

  • Nutze die Flexibilität eines lokalen Servers für kreative Experimente.
  • Optimiere deinen lokalen Server durch korrekte Konfiguration und Port-Management.
  • Vermeide häufige Stolperfallen wie Portkonflikte und Verbindungsprobleme.
  • Erfahre unmittelbares Feedback und beschleunige deinen Entwicklungsprozess.
  • Stärke die Teamarbeit durch einheitliche lokale Entwicklungsumgebungen.
  • Fördere nachhaltige Gewohnheiten für qualitativ hochwertigen Code.
  • Sichere deine lokalen Projekte durch aufmerksame Sicherheitsmaßnahmen.
  • Entwickle iterativ und verbessere deine User Experience stetig.
  • Betrachte lokale Serverstrukturen als Sprungbrett zu realen Projekten.

Gehe den Weg des lokalen Testens mit Entschlossenheit und Neugier – es wird dir viele Türen öffnen und dir helfen, die Webentwicklung in vollen Zügen zu genießen.

Häufig gestellte Fragen zu Localhost 8080

Wie greife ich auf localhost 8080 zu?

Um auf localhost 8080 zuzugreifen, musst du sicherstellen, dass auf deinem Computer ein Webserver auf Port 8080 läuft. Öffne einfach deinen Webbrowser und gib in die Adressleiste „http://localhost:8080“ ein. Dies leitet dich zur Startseite des auf deinem lokalen Rechner aktiven Webservers weiter, wo du deine Webanwendungen testen kannst.

Wie öffne ich localhost in Chrome?

Um localhost in Google Chrome zu öffnen, folge diesen Schritten:

  • Richte sicherheitshalber einen Webserver auf deinem Computer ein – beliebte Optionen sind XAMPP oder WAMP.
  • Starte Google Chrome und gehe zur Adressleiste.
  • Gib „localhost“ in die Adressleiste ein, um die Startseite zu laden. Bei Bedarf kannst du auch den Port angeben, z.B. „localhost:8080“.

Warum funktioniert mein localhost 8080 nicht?

Es gibt mehrere mögliche Gründe, warum localhost 8080 nicht funktioniert:

  • Verwende sicherheitshalber „http“ in der URL anstelle von „https“, da Browser versuchen könnten, die Verbindung automatisch zu einem sicheren Protokoll (https) zu aktualisieren.
  • Stelle sicher, dass auf dem Port 8080 kein anderer Dienst aktiv ist.
  • Überprüfe deine Firewall-Einstellungen, um sicherzustellen, dass der Zugriff auf den Port nicht blockiert ist.
  • Verifiziere, ob dein Webserver korrekt läuft und eingerichtet ist.

Was ist die IP-Adresse von localhost 8080?

Die IP-Adresse von localhost ist normalerweise „127.0.0.1“, und Port 8080 ist ein alternativer Port, der häufig für lokale Webserver verwendet wird. Es bietet eine zusätzliche Möglichkeit, Webanwendungen lokal zu hosten und zu testen, falls der Standard-Port 80 bereits belegt ist.

Comments

No comments yet. Why don’t you start the discussion?

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ert